LA Man Arrested After Man Killed In Kansas From Call of Duty 'Swatting' Incident

A South Central Los Angeles man has been arrested on suspicion of triggering a "swatting" hoax in Kansas, which resulted in the death of an innocent bystander, killed by police who responded to a hoax 911 call. The call was apparently the result of a spat between two Call of Duty videogamers. According to Authorities in Wichita, Kansas, the "swatter" made up a story about a shooting and kidnapping, which resulted in a man being shot and killed when he opened doors for police. "Swatting" is the practice of fake, 911 calls, often by videogamers, against other online competitors--which have become increasingly common among the gaming community.
